iPhone 15 Pro Max. A new level of photographic detail.
It is molded in titanium and includes the groundbreaking A17 Pro chip, a customizable Action button, and the most powerful iPhone camera system ever.
Planted in titanium
The iPhone 15 Pro Max features a strong and lightweight design made from aerospace-grade titanium, while its back has a matte glass texture. It also has a Ceramic Shield front that is tougher than any glass on a smartphone. And it is resistant to splashes, water, and dust.
Advanced Screen
The 6.7-inch Super Retina XDR display with ProMotion increases refresh rates to 120Hz, exactly when you need exceptional graphics performance. Notifications and Live Activities appear from the Dynamic Island. Additionally, you can always view the Lock Screen at a glance, so you don't need to tap it to get updated.
Revolutionary A17 Pro Chip
A Pro-class GPU makes mobile gaming immersive, offering rich graphics and realistic characters. The A17 Pro is also incredibly efficient, contributing to the amazing battery life that lasts all day.
Powerful Pro Camera System
Incredible framing options with 7 professional lenses. Capture high-resolution photos with more color and detail using the 48 MP Main camera. And take sharper close-up shots from a distance with the 5x Telephoto camera on the iPhone 15 Pro Max.
Connectivity Pro
The new USB-C connection allows you to charge your Mac or iPad with the same cable you use to charge the iPhone 15 Pro Max. With USB 3, the leap in data transfer speeds is enormous. And you can download files up to 2 times faster using Wi-Fi 6E.
Vital Safety Features
With Crash Detection, the iPhone can detect a severe car accident and call for help when you can't.
Customizable Action Button
The Action Button is the shortcut to your favorite function. Simply set what you want it to be, e.g., Silent Mode, Camera, Voice Message, Shortcut, and more. Then press and hold the button to initiate the action.
Designed to make a difference
The iPhone features privacy protections that help you control your data. It is made from more recycled materials to minimize environmental impact. And it has built-in features that make the iPhone more accessible to everyone.

I bought the phone with an invoice in February 2024, which means that its warranty lasts for 1 year and not 2 due to the invoice.
It is supposed that besides the device, you pay for the brand and all the support from Apple, and for this reason, I give 2 stars, which is already too much... I explain below.
In July 2024, the wide-angle lens of the camera showed black spots, so I took it to service. To my surprise, the service has no connection with Apple; it is an external partner, and there is no communication between them.
So I called Apple in Greece and requested a device replacement since mine is defective. Of course, they do not do replacements; they only changed the camera unit with a new genuine one, with the warranty continuing normally until February 2025.
Just one month later, with the new camera, the problem appears again, the same as before, with the wide-angle lens full of black spots as seen in the photo I have attached.
So again to the service and a call to Apple demanding a new device this time more insistently because the service confirmed to me that we are now talking about a defective device and that other owners have come in with the exact same problem!
Apple again responds indifferently and insists that it will be repaired and will be like new (I am tired of hearing this).
So now I am waiting for them to communicate with each other, Apple and service, and to have some news... as for replacement, not a chance! And when my warranty expires in February, I will have to bear the €400 that the camera costs plus the labor!
This is Apple in Greece, and this is the service and treatment we buy as consumers!

After quite a bit of searching on the official site and with some podcasts from specific trusted YouTubers, it is not possible for Apple to release this specific model and not have all of them with the same mAh, each having different capacities. The phone was purchased in March 2024 (charges every 2 days from 20% to 98%), is used lightly, unnecessary functions have been turned off for me so they don't run unnecessarily, it has 78 charging cycles and battery health is 98%. A relative of mine has this specific model which they bought in January 2024, charges it every night from 10% to 100%, it literally drains the battery (due to work), has 178 charging cycles and battery health is 100%. Something is not right here. The company also gives you "well" 1000 cycles on this model so that it goes to 80% battery health for you to make a replacement. Of course, how battery health is measured is a very big issue but I won't elaborate further. Other than that, it is a very powerful "tool" and worth it.
